Conscientiousness: In psychology, the term "conscientiousness" is described as one of the different traits of personality in the Big-Five factors personality theory. Conscientiousness includes characteristics of being diligent and careful, obligations to be taken seriously, perform a task well, organized and efficient.
An individual who is high on conscientiousness is considered as reliable and responsible, it demonstrates the way an individual directs, controls, or regulates his or her impulses.

<span>There are uncountable reasons
why clients can be resistant within a therapeutic relationship. People of all
cultures, natures, and personalities visit psychologists, each with their own
reasons for entering therapy. Some people may be ordered or referred by a third
party to enter therapy. Since they are not there of their own will, these
clients are often unwilling to be there and can show very obvious struggle to
the process. Regardless, many clients show some sort of resistance to the
emotional pain that change demands. Clients can be unwilling and opposed to
change even if it is what they desire, as change can be difficult, emotionally
painful, or scary.</span>
